Campaign Management

Campaign management is the strategic process of planning, executing, tracking, and analyzing marketing initiatives across multiple channels to achieve specific business objectives. It encompasses the entire lifecycle of a marketing campaign, from initial concept development through performance evaluation and refinement.

Effective campaign management requires coordinating messaging, timing, budgets, and resources while maintaining consistent brand voice across touchpoints. Modern businesses rely on integrated campaign management approaches that connect email marketing, social media, paid advertising, and content strategies to create cohesive customer experiences that drive measurable results.

What Are the Hidden Costs and Resource Requirements of Running Multiple Marketing Campaigns?

Running multiple marketing campaigns simultaneously creates substantial resource demands beyond initial budget allocations. Teams often underestimate the time required for content creation, asset development, and cross-channel coordination when managing several initiatives at once.

Personnel costs represent the largest hidden expense, as campaigns require dedicated specialists for copywriting, design, data analysis, and performance monitoring. Quality assurance processes also demand additional review cycles and approval workflows that extend project timelines and increase labor expenses.

Technology infrastructure becomes a critical consideration when scaling campaign operations. How Can Marketing Teams Improve Their PPC Campaign Management to Maximize ROI and Reduce Wasted Ad Spend?

Teams can improve PPC performance by implementing negative keyword lists, setting up conversion tracking, and regularly analyzing search term reports to identify underperforming keywords. Advanced audience segmentation and A/B testing of ad copy help refine targeting precision and reduce costs per conversion. Regular bid adjustments based on performance data and seasonal trends prevent budget allocation to low-converting placements.
